A stunning conversion of this WW2 water tower located on the site of a former POW camp standing on a plot approaching 1 acre. The property has recently been granted planning permission for a single storey ground floor extension with planning pending for a 4 bay garage.
The luxury accommodation is spread over 5 floors with the ground floor living accommodation comprising of a reception hall, utility, cloakroom and an extensive open-plan "Sub Zero" kitchen / living room with sliding doors leading patio and garden. Floors 1-3 have three double bedrooms all en-suite whilst the top floor which has been recreated in the style of the header tank serves as a reception room or forth bedroom.
The site is entered from the road through a large steel sliding gate, made using the same panels as the water tank.
High Garrett is situated between the picturesque villages of Gosfield and Bocking on the outskirts of Braintree. Braintree retains a good collection of historic buildings, including the listed timber-framed properties in the conservation area in the town centre. For commuters the town has a direct connection to London Liverpool Street, taking around one hour, there is easy access to Stansted Airport and the M11 aswell as the A120 and A12. Close by there are plenty of opportunities for walks and riding and of particular note is the nearby Great Notley Country Park which covers some 100 acres of open space. The region boasts a significant number of secondary and primary schools as well as colleges and nurseries. There are well-renowned private schools within easy reach and some of the country’s leading grammar schools in Colchester and Chelmsford.
